    Samsung launches Z Fold7 and Z Flip7, adds a cheaper Z Flip7 FE to its foldable lineup

    For the past few years, Samsung has released two foldable phones at its Unpacked event. This year, however, the company has added a cheaper model, the Z Flip7 FE, to the lineup, which sees the new Z Fold7 and the Z Flip7 taking up the foldable flag for the Korean hardware giant.

    Samsung has once again sought to make its phones thinner, though the new models are thinner than last year’s iterations.

    The company has also updated the pricing: the new Z Fold7 is $100 costlier than the Z Fold6, retailing at a starting price of $1,999. Samsung hasn’t increased the $1,100 starting price of the new model in the Z Flip line.

    The new Z Flip7 FE is priced at $899 to attract people looking for a new form factor under the $1,000 price mark.

    Z Fold7

    Samsung’s new foldable flagship, Z Fold7 is a bit lighter than its predecessor, with the measuring scale topping out at 218 grams (compared to the Fold6’s 239 grams). It’s quite a bit thinner, too, measuring 8.9 mm when folded, down from the Fold6’s 12.1 mm girth.

    The cover screen on the Fold7 is also bigger, now sporting a 6.5-inch dynamic AMOLED 2x display, while the main screen measures 8 inches when unfolded. The phone is powered by Qualcomm’s flagship Snapdragon 8 Elite processor.

    Samsung claims that it has made the phone more durable by putting in a restructured hinge and hinge housing. Its display is protected by Corning Gorilla Glass Ceramic 2.

    The company is now using a 200-megapixel main camera with a f/1.7 aperture, compared to the 50-megapixel camera on last year’s model.

    Samsung has added some AI powers to its photo editing software. You now get a Photo Assist function, which moves, erases or enlarges objects, and adjusts angles automatically. It also uses generative AI to fill in empty spaces in pictures. The editing suite also lets users see edited and original photos side-by-side on the unfolded screen.

    Z Flip7 and Z Flip7 FE

    Like its bigger sibling, the Z Flip7 is also thinner this year, and comes with a larger cover screen — a 4.1-inch super AMOLED display — as well as an enlarged main display (6.9 inches). Samsung is using Corning Gorilla Glass Victus 2 for both the cover and the back for protection.

    The company is packing a 4,300 mAh battery for the Z Flip7 — the largest ever in its Flip series. Unlike the Fold7, which uses a 3nm chip from Qualcomm, the Flip7 gets a 3nm Exynos2500 chip, made by Samsung itself.

    At first glance, the Z Flip7 FE seems like a reincarnation of the Z Flip6, with its 4,000 mAh battery, a 3.4-inch cover screen, a 6.7-inch main screen, and the Exynos2400 processor.

    Samsung is adding DeX support to the Flip series for the first time, so you can plug the phone into a monitor and use a Bluetooth keyboard and mouse to get a workstation-like experience.

    The new phones also come with a new feature, called Now Bar, on the cover screen, that looks similar to iOS’ Live Activities. The Now Bar shows real-time activities, like the progress of a podcast or the status of a delivery.

    Another feature called Now Brief presents a summary of traffic, reminders, events, and fitness insights. You’ll also get music and video recommendations based on your existing subscriptions.

    Google features

    Samsung has added support for Gemini Live on the cover screen of the Z Flip7, letting users use the assistant without having to unfold the phone. It also integrates with Samsung Notes.

    All the new Z Flip and Z Fold phones will get support for Gemini Live’s camera and video AI features, which enable users to take pictures or videos to ask the AI bot questions.

    The new Samsung devices will also get an upgraded version of Google’s Gemini assistant, which now has an AI mode for Q&A-style conversations.

    Availability

    The Galaxy Z Flip7 and the Galaxy Z Fold7 go on pre-order today, and will be generally available on July 25. The Z Flip is available in 256GB and 512GB storage versions, has 12 GB RAM, and comes in Jetblack, Blue Shadow, and Coralred colorways. Meanwhile, the Z Flip7 FE is available in 128GB and 256GB versions, has 8GB of RAM, and comes in just two color options: white and black.

    The Z Fold7 has three storage options: 256GB, 512GB (both with 12GB RAM), and 1TB (16GB RAM). You can choose from Jetblack, Blue Shadow, and Silver Shadow colors.
